Tulsa Public Schools athletic director Stephanie Spring has resigned. Spring tendered her resignation Friday, and it was immediately accepted by TPS Superintendent Dr. Keith Ballard.
As we've reported, Spring has been on suspension since November when an investigation into a possible violation of the computer crimes act began. During that investigation, assistant athletic directors Latricia Pruitt and Jon Wheeler apparently disclosed they had accessed personal emails of former athletic department employee Cheryl Murphy. Murphy had been suspended as Spring's secretary. She was fired in December when she didn't report to a new work assignment within TPS. Pruitt has been reinstated at TPS but Wheeler also agreed to resign last week.
Spring has been with the district since 1990 and served as the Athletic Director since 1997. As a condition of her resignation she will be paid more than $15,000 in unused vacatin and sick time.
TPS released a statement Wednesday saying it is a personnel issue and no further comment can be made.
